Investigation Summary
On November 22, 1994, Employee #1, a laborer, was assigned to strip forms on the 10th floor. He was wearing a safety belt but apparently was not secured to the structure. Employee #1 fell to the 2nd level deck and was killed on impact. His tools were found leaning against a column near the perimeter where a chain rail should have been attached to the flying form platform.
